Comparing Belarus with Cicero, Illinois

Compare Climate information for Belarus and Cicero, Illinois

Is Belarus warmer or hotter than Cicero, Illinois?

On average across the year, no, Belarus is not hotter than Cicero, Illinois . Belarus has an average temperature of 8°C/46°F and Cicero, Illinois has an average temperature of 11°C/52°F.

Belarus's hottest month is July, with an average maximum temperature of 26°C/79°F, which is not hotter than Cicero, Illinois's hottest month (also July, with an average maximum temperature of 30°C/86°F).

Is Belarus colder or cooler than Cicero, Illinois?

On average across the year, yes, Belarus is colder than Cicero, Illinois . Belarus has an average minimum temperature of 4°C/39°F and Cicero, Illinois has an average minimum temperature of 7°C/45°F.



Belarus's coldest month is January, with an average minimum temperature of -7°C/19°F, which is approximately the same temperature as Cicero, Illinois's coldest month (also January, with an average minimum temperature of -7°C/19°F).
